What color attracts fish? This question has intrigued anglers for generations, as they seek to understand the best techniques for catching their favorite species. The color of bait can significantly impact the success of a fishing trip, and choosing the right hue can make the difference between a productive day on the water and a frustrating one. In this article, we will explore the science behind fish color attraction and provide practical tips for selecting the most effective lures and baits.

Fish are attracted to certain colors for various reasons, including their natural hunting instincts and the way light reflects off their environment. Some colors may mimic prey, while others may stand out and trigger a feeding response. Understanding these factors can help anglers make informed decisions when it comes to choosing the right color for their fishing gear.

One of the most popular colors for attracting fish is white. White lures and baits are often used in clear water conditions, as they can reflect light and appear more natural to fish. White is also a versatile color that can be used in a variety of fishing scenarios, from freshwater to saltwater environments.

Another effective color is chartreuse, which is a bright green hue that stands out in the water. Chartreuse lures are particularly effective for targeting species like trout, bass, and walleye, as these fish are known to be attracted to bright colors. Additionally, chartreuse is a color that can be seen well in low-light conditions, making it a great choice for night fishing.

Red is another color that can be highly effective for attracting fish. Many species, including catfish and some species of bass, are known to be attracted to red. This color is often used in lures and baits designed for bottom fishing, as it can stand out against the natural substrates on the ocean floor or riverbed.

Yellow is another popular color choice, as it is highly visible in both natural and artificial light. Yellow lures and baits can be effective for a wide range of species, including panfish, perch, and even some saltwater fish. It is also a color that can be used in a variety of fishing situations, from casting to still fishing.

When selecting the right color for your fishing gear, it’s important to consider the water conditions and the species you are targeting. In murky or stained water, brighter colors like chartreuse or white may be more effective, as they can stand out against the murky backdrop. In clear water, more natural colors like yellow or green may be more appealing to fish.

In addition to color, it’s also important to consider the size, shape, and action of your lure or bait. A well-crafted lure that mimics the movement and appearance of a natural prey item is more likely to attract fish than one that doesn’t. Experimenting with different colors, sizes, and actions can help you determine the best combination for your specific fishing needs.

Ultimately, the best way to determine what color attracts fish is through trial and error. Keep track of your catches and note the colors of the lures or baits that were most effective. Over time, you will develop a better understanding of the preferences of the fish you are targeting and be able to make more informed decisions about your fishing gear.
